2. Exam Overview
The SAA-C03 exam is scenario-focused, testing your ability to design secure, reliable, and cost-effective AWS solutions.
Exam Date: 20th August 2025
Duration: 130 minutes
Questions: ~65 (MCQ + multiple response)
Passing Score: 720

3. Resources I Used
🎓 Udemy Course by Stéphane Maarek – my primary guide with hands-on demos.
🖥️ AWS Free Tier – practiced EC2, S3, RDS, IAM, VPC, CloudFront, Route 53.
📘 Udemy Practice Exams (Stéphane Maarek & Abhishek Singh) – 390+ questions with deep explanations.
▶️ YouTube: Digital Cloud Training – used for revision and quick summaries.
4. My 3-Month Study Plan
Month 1 – Completed Stéphane Maarek’s Udemy course + did AWS hands-on labs.
Month 2 – Revisited tough topics (IAM, VPC, storage classes) + more practice labs.
Month 3 – Took practice exams, fixed weak areas, and revised with Digital Cloud Training videos.
5. Exam Day Experience
Questions were heavily scenario-based.
Answer elimination helped narrow down to the best choice.
Time management was key — I flagged 10+ questions and came back later.
6. Tips for Aspirants
✅ Do as much hands-on practice as possible.
✅ Use practice exams to find and fix weak areas.
✅ Revise AWS FAQs for S3, EC2, RDS, IAM, VPC.
✅ Focus on understanding architectures, not just memorizing facts.
